Acupuncture as an Adjunctive Treatment for Pain in Hospitalized Children With Sickle Cell Disease

Insights
Acupuncture is a well-tolerated, acceptable adjunctive therapy for youth with sickle cell disease (SCD) experiencing acute pain. It significantly reduces pain scores and shows a trend toward shorter hospital stays.
Area of Science:
- Pain Management
- Hematology
- Integrative Medicine
Background:
- Acute pain episodes in sickle cell disease (SCD) lead to significant healthcare costs and hospitalizations.
- Current opioid-based pain management is often insufficient, leading to prolonged hospital stays and readmissions.
Purpose of the Study:
- To assess the acceptability of acupuncture as an add-on treatment for hospitalized youth with SCD.
- To explore acupuncture's impact on pain outcomes in this population.
Main Methods:
- A single-center study involving adolescents (9-20 years) with SCD hospitalized for acute pain.
- Participants were assigned to either an acupuncture group or a control group, both receiving standard care.
- Acceptability and pain scores were primary outcome measures.
Main Results:
- Acupuncture was accepted by over 66% of participants and well-tolerated with no side effects.
- A statistically significant reduction in pain scores was observed post-acupuncture (6.84 to 5.51).
- A trend towards reduced length of stay and readmission rates was noted, though not statistically significant.
Conclusions:
- Acupuncture is a safe and acceptable adjunctive therapy for pediatric SCD patients with acute pain.
- Acupuncture provides significant short-term pain relief and may help reduce hospital stay duration and readmissions.
Context:
Acute episodes of pain associated with sickle cell disease (SCD) account for over 100,000 hospitalizations and expenses of nearly one billion dollars annually in the U.S. New treatment approaches are needed as the current opioid based therapy is often inadequate in controlling pain, resulting in prolonged inpatient stays, and high rates of readmission.
Objectives:
To evaluate acceptability of acupuncture as an adjunctive therapy and explore the impact of acupuncture on pain related outcomes in a population of youth with SCD hospitalized for management of acute pain.
Methods:
This IRB approved single center study recruited youth with SCD (9-20 years) who were hospitalized for management of acute pain into either the acupuncture group or controls. Both groups also received standard pain management therapies.
Results:
Participants in the acupuncture (n = 19) and control (n = 10) group were comparable in clinical characteristics. Acupuncture had an acceptability rate of over 66% and was tolerated well without any side effects. Acupuncture was associated with reduction in pain scores (6.84-5.51; P < 0.0001). Acupuncture group demonstrated a trend toward lower length of stay and readmission rates, but these were not statistically significant. Opioid use was not different between the groups. Treatment Evaluation Inventory survey showed high rates of satisfaction with acupuncture.
Conclusion:
Acupuncture was broadly accepted and well-tolerated in our study population. Acupuncture treatment was associated with a statistically significant and clinically meaningful reduction in pain scores immediately following the treatments, and a trend towards a reduction in length of stay and readmission for pain.
